Very good beginners spot. East Strand's beach is a lot larger than West Strand's, which can work in West's favour when the waves at East aren't so big.

Portrush is divided into two very surfable beaches: West Strand and East Strand. Both have adequate car parking right at the beaches.

Wave Characteristics
| Type | Beach break |
|---|---|
| Direction | Right and left |
| Bottom | Sandy |
| Power | Ordinary |
| Frequency | Regular (100 days/year) |
| Normal length | Normal (50 to 150m) |
| Good day length | Long (150 to 300m) |
